Transaction 608e71eda51d39d380847c8f68e0e1480785bd4f0e18ed00c57542a25dec9141

1 Input
2 Outputs
  • 608e71eda51d39d380847c8f68e0e1480785bd4f0e18ed00c57542a25dec9141:0
  • value  1370000
    address  1hHEzL2C4VWP5Hp23R3cKAeaHUGfhPzS6
  • 608e71eda51d39d380847c8f68e0e1480785bd4f0e18ed00c57542a25dec9141:1
  • value  421436
    address  bc1qwqdg6squsna38e46795at95yu9atm8azzmyvckulcc7kytlcckxswvvzej